    It's got a V-8. It says 8-cylinder in the ad, and the VIN confirms it.

    2G37M3Z109761

    2 = Pontiac
    G = Luxury LeMans
    37 = two-door coupe
    M = 350 V-8, 2-bbl, single exhaust, 150 hp
    3 = 1973 model year
    Z = Fremont, California assembly plant

    Tha'ts odd, the VIN says its 350 Pontiac V8, the seller claims it has a 250 Chevy I6? Odd, but with no underhood pictures its impossible to tell what is powering it.

    It does have the optional gauge package with rally clock, and rear window defogger (blower style on the package tray)

    The ad is inconsistent. He says 6-cylinder in his text, but the info in the column on the right says 8 cylinders. Assuming he didn't make a mistake putting in the VIN, the car has a V-8 unless the engine has been changed.
